Explanation

 

BACKGROUND:

Ordinance 2533-94 passed November 28, 1994 and authorized the expenditure of $155,147.00 from the HOME Fund to be used a source of matching funds for the HOME Investment Partnerships entitlement award. The Auditor's Certificate was canceled which will now require new legislation. This Ordinance authorizes the transfer and expenditure of these funds for HOME Investment Partnerships eligible housing projects and primarily for downpayment assistance loans for first time homebuyers in compliance with US Department of Housing and Urban Development (HUD) regulations. 

 

FISCAL IMPACT:

The monies represent repayments of prior years Housing Development Action Grant (HoDAG) funds originally expended for low-income housing development.

Body

 

WHEREAS; Ordinance 2533-94 passed November 28, 1994 authorized the expenditure of $155,147.00 in the General Government Grant Fund; and

 

WHEREAS this Ordinance authorizes the transfer and expenditure of these funds for HOME Investment Partnerships eligible housing projects including down payment assistance for low and moderate income first time homebuyers in compliance with HUD regulations; and

 

WHEREAS; it is the desire of the Housing Division to expend these funds from the HOME Fund to assist low income families; and

 

WHEREAS, an emergency exists in the usual daily operation of the Department of Development in that it is immediately necessary to transfer said funds and authorize these expenditures so that this program can proceed with out delay, all for the preservation of the public peace, property, health safety and welfare; now, therefore,

 

 

BE IT ORDAINED BY THE COUNCIL OF THE CITY OF COLUMBUS:

 

 

Section 1.                     That the City Auditor is hereby authorized and directed to transfer $155,147.00 within the HOME Fund, Fund 201, Department No. 44-10, OCA Code 448119, Grant No. 458004, as follows:

Section 2.                     That the Director of the Department of Development is hereby authorized to expend monies appropriated in the HOME Fund for use as loans to low and moderate income families to purchase homes.

 

Section 3.                     That for the purposes stated in Section 2 hereof, the expenditure of $155,147.00, or so much therof as may be necessary, is herby authorized from Department No. 44-10, Subfund 201, Object Level One 05, Object Level Three 5528, OCA Code 448119, Grant No. 458004.

 

Section 4.                     That for the reasons stated in the preamble hereto, which is hereby made a part hereof, this ordinance is hereby declared to be an emergency measure and shall take effect and be in force from and after its passage and approval by the Mayor or ten days after passage if the Mayor neither approves nor vetoes the same.
